"These ice cream-filled 'tacos' are fun to make and eat. They're great party treats, and kids have a ball putting them together. Adults enjoy them, too." —Nancy Zimmerman, Cape May Court House, New Jersey
Nutritional Facts 1 taco equals 281 calories, 14 g fat (9 g saturated fat), 32 mg cholesterol, 95 mg sodium, 38 g carbohydrate, 1 g fiber, 3 g protein.
Originally published as Ice Cream Tacos in Country Woman April/May 2009, p30
